Create this fun Sheet Music Pumpkin in a few easy steps and you’ll have a festive fall centerpiece for your Thanksgiving table. And you don’t have to stick with sheet music–you could use any paper that you wanted!
Supplies:
- Carveable pumpkin
- Real pumpkin stem
- Mod Podge
- Sheet music (or music scrapbook paper)
- Printed quote and card stock
- Ribbon
- String
- Hole punch
- Start with a carveable pumpkin, and cut out the stem and make the hole big enough for the real stem to fit into. Then rip your sheet music into strips and start adhering them to the pumpkin, covering the whole pumpkin and smoothing it as you go.
- Once everything’s covered, let it dry.
- Now insert the real stem into the pumpkin, and tie a ribbon around the stem.
To create the tag, print out a quote to your desired size depending on the size of your pumpkin. Then cut it out, layer it on card stock, and punch a hole in the top of the tag.
Now simply tie it to your pumpkin, and you’re done with your Sheet Music Pumpkin!
